It's been a busy weekend of football, with all three of our Yorkshire Coast teams having matches.

In the Northern Premier League, Scarborough Athletic were beaten 1-0 away at Witton Albion.

The first half was goalless, with Witton taking the lead early in the second half and Boro unable to respond.

Whitby Town were also in action in the Northern Premier League, they had a better result with a 2-0 victory at home against Grantham Town.

The win was sealed in the first half with Adam Gell and Bradley Fewster both netting goals in the first 30 minutes.

And in the Toolstation Northern Counties East League, Bridlington Town have also had a good weekend, with a 2-1 win over Barton Town.

Victory was secured thanks to two goals from Joe McFadyen, one in each half of the game.
